The tyre pressure monitoring function (hereinafter referred to only as system)
monitors the tyre pressure while driving.
If the tyre inflation pressure changes, the warning light
strument cluster and an audible signal is
The system can only function properly if the tyres have the prescribed tyre
pressure and this pressure values are stored in the system.

The correct tyre pressure values is always the driver's responsibility. The
tyre pressure should be checked regularly
The system cannot warn in case of very rapid tyre inflation pressure loss,
e.g. in case of sudden tyre damage.

The tyre pressure valuesare always stored in the system, if one of the fol-
lowing events is present.
Change of tyre inflation pressure.
Change one or more wheels.
Change in position of a wheel on the vehicle.
